technical Competence
The procedures described in this service manual should be performed by trained and authorized personnel
only. Maintenance should only be undertaken by competent individuals who have a general knowledge of
and experience with devices of this nature. No repairs should ever be undertaken or attempted by anyone
not having such qualifications. Genuine replacement parts manufactured or sold by GE Healthcare must be
used for all repairs. Read completely through each step in every procedure before starting the procedure; any
exceptions may result in a failure to properly and safely complete the attempted procedure.
